Hardware Specifications
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model | IMCIS01 |
| Brand | ABB |
| Product Type | Control Communication Module |
| Origin | Sweden |
| Weight | Approximately 2.145 kg |
| Operating Temp | Industrial control environment; exact range not specified |
| Mounting Type | Rack-mounted ABB control chassis module |
| System Platform | ABB Harmony / INFI 90 legacy control systems |
| Communication Function | Rack-level control system data interface |
Backplane Bus Communication and Firmware Compatibility
The ABB IMCIS01 integrates with ABB rack-based control architectures through the internal backplane communication structure. Therefore, the module supports controlled data transfer between connected system components while maintaining defined hardware addressing within the chassis.
Additionally, the module requires firmware compatibility with the installed ABB Harmony / INFI 90 system configuration. Engineering teams should verify controller revision levels, module firmware versions, and chassis communication parameters before replacement or system expansion.
The IMCIS01 supports industrial control system integration where module-to-module communication velocity and I/O architecture configuration depend on the host system design. Consequently, system documentation should define the supported network topology and module allocation.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Is the ABB IMCIS01 designed for standalone operation?
A: No. The IMCIS01 is designed as a rack-mounted control system module and requires installation within a compatible ABB chassis environment.
Q: Does the IMCIS01 support hot-swap replacement?
A: Hot-swap operation depends on the specific ABB Harmony / INFI 90 chassis configuration. The system hardware manual must define whether online replacement is permitted.
Q: What information should be checked before installing a replacement IMCIS01 module?
A: Verify module model compatibility, chassis slot assignment, firmware revision, backplane configuration, and system database settings before installation.
Field Installation Guidelines
Install the ABB IMCIS01 only in the designated ABB control rack slot specified by the system configuration.
Before installation:
- Disconnect applicable power sources according to site safety procedures.
- Inspect the module connector pins and chassis backplane contacts for contamination or mechanical damage.
- Confirm correct module orientation before insertion into the rack.
- Secure the module using the chassis retention mechanism after seating.
- Maintain proper cabinet grounding and shielding practices for control system wiring.
- Separate communication wiring from high-voltage power cables to reduce electrical interference.
- Verify system diagnostics after startup to confirm correct module recognition and communication status.
